Masterclass on anterior composite

Dr Alaa Daud recently invited Dr Richard Field to deliver a Masterclass on anterior composite resin to Year 4 dental students in the Clinical Skills Laboratory with the kind support of Lee Ferridge from 3M™ ESPE. As Clinical Skills Teaching Lead, Dr Daud was pleased with the huge success of the course.

Richard graduated with Honours from the University of Glasgow in 2011 and currently works in private practice in Bristol & central London. Richard has a particular interest in dental photography and minimally invasive cosmetic dentistry especially composite bonding, anterior alignment orthodontics with the Inman Aligner and resin infiltration techniques for the removal of white spots. Richard is a multiple winner at the Aesthetic Dentistry Awards and at the 2014 Dentistry Awards, Richard was awarded overall Best Young Dentist UK. In 2018 Dr Richard Field became the youngest dentist to pass the Accreditation exam for the British Academy of Cosmetic Dentistry.
